Security Startup Jask Raises $14.5M for AI-Based Network Monitori
The security startup Jask launched today with $12 million in Series A funding, led by Dell Technologies Capital. The company uses artificial intelligence (AI) to monitor and secure networks. Battery Ventures, which led the firm's $2.5 million seed funding round, also contributed to the series A round. This brings the startup's total funding to $14.5 million. The company plans to use the money to expand its data science and machine learning teams, accelerate product development, and focus on machine learning and AI research.
